There are many ways to hide content and this is just one method. In the indicated options location: - "Hidden text" hides/reveals text using Format > Character (or a paragraph style using this setting). - "Fields: Hidden text" hides/reveals fields using Insert > Fields > Other > Function tab > Type Hidden text. - "Fields: Hidden paragraph" hides/reveals paragraphs containing a field using Insert > Fields > Other > Function tab > Type Hidden Paragraph. The last option is also available via View > Hidden Paragraphs.
